CVS备份文件:确保数据安全无忧
cvs备份文件

首页 2025-05-18 16:08:32



CVS备份文件:企业数据安全与版本控制的坚固基石 在当今这个信息化高速发展的时代,数据已成为企业最宝贵的资产之一

    无论是研发部门的代码库、市场部门的文档资料,还是财务部门的敏感信息,每一份数据都承载着企业运营的核心价值和未来发展的无限可能

    然而,随着数据量的激增和数据使用场景的复杂化,如何高效、安全地管理这些数据,成为了每个企业必须面对的重要课题

    在这一背景下,CVS(Concurrent Versions System,并发版本系统)备份文件作为一种经典而强大的工具,凭借其出色的版本控制能力和数据保护机制,成为了众多企业保障数据安全与高效协作的首选方案

     一、CSV备份文件的基本概念与原理 首先,需要澄清一个常见的误解:虽然标题中提及“CVS备份文件”,但实际上,在版本控制领域更为人所熟知的是“CVS”和“SVN”(Subversion)以及更现代的“Git”

    由于“CSV”通常指的是逗号分隔值文件(Comma-Separated Values),与版本控制无直接关联,这里我们假设讨论的是“CVS”系统本身及其在备份文件管理中的应用

    为了保持讨论的准确性和实用性,下文将重点介绍CVS及其在数据备份与版本控制方面的作用

     CVS是一种开源的、基于客户端/服务器模型的版本控制系统,它允许用户在不同时间点对文件进行修改、追踪变更历史、恢复旧版本以及合并不同分支上的更改

    其核心原理在于,通过维护一个中心仓库(repository),所有用户对文件的修改都需要先提交到这个仓库,从而确保所有更改都被记录并可追溯

    每当一个文件被修改并提交时,CVS都会创建一个新的版本,并保留旧版本以供需要时回滚或比较差异

     二、CSV备份文件的重要性 1.数据安全与恢复:在数据生命周期中,意外删除、硬件故障或恶意攻击等风险时刻威胁着数据的安全

    CVS通过定期自动备份文件,以及提供完整的版本历史记录,为数据恢复提供了强有力的支持

    即使发生数据丢失或损坏,也能迅速恢复到最近的稳定版本,最大限度地减少损失

     2.版本控制与协作:在多用户共同编辑同一份文件或项目时,版本冲突和数据不一致是常见的问题

    CVS通过锁定机制、合并算法和版本日志,有效管理不同用户间的修改,确保团队成员能够无缝协作,同时保留每个人的贡献和修改历史,促进知识传承和项目管理透明化

     3.审计与合规:对于许多行业而言,如金融、医疗等,数据的完整性和可追溯性是合规性的重要要求

    CVS系统详细记录了每一次更改的时间、作者和具体内容,为内部审计和外部监管提供了强有力的证据支持,有助于企业满足相关法律法规的要求

     4.高效开发与测试:在软件开发领域,CVS不仅帮助开发者管理代码库,还促进了持续集成和持续交付(CI/CD)流程的实现

    通过自动化构建、测试和部署,结合版本控制,可以显著提升开发效率,缩短产品上市时间

     三、实施CVS备份文件的最佳实践 1.合理规划仓库结构:良好的仓库设计是高效使用CVS的基础

    应根据项目类型、团队规模和文件类型等因素,合理规划目录结构和分支策略,确保文件易于查找、管理和维护

     2.定期备份与异地存储:虽然CVS本身提供了版本控制功能,但定期将仓库数据备份到异地或云端存储,可以进一步增强数据安全性,防范自然灾害或区域性故障带来的风险

     3.权限管理与访问控制:通过设置合理的用户权限,确保只有授权人员能够访问和修改敏感数据

    同时,利用日志审计功能,监控异常访问行为,及时发现并处理潜在的安全威胁

     4.培训与文化建设:组织内部应定期开展版本控制工具的使用培训,提升团队成员的技术能力和安全意识

    同时,建立鼓励使用版本控制的文化氛围,让每位员工都成为数据安全和高效协作的推动者

     5.持续评估与优化:随着项目的发展和技术的迭代,定期评估CVS系统的使用情况,识别并解决性能瓶颈、安全隐患或流程不畅等问题,持续优化备份策略和版本管理流程,以适应不断变化的需求

     四、未来展望:从CVS到更先进的版本控制系统 尽管CVS在版本控制领域有着悠久的历史和广泛的应用,但随着技术的发展,更现代的系统如Git、Mercurial等逐渐崭露头角,它们提供了更强大的分支管理、更高效的合并算法以及更友好的用户界面,成为越来越多企业和开发者的首选

    然而,无论采用何种工具,核心原则——确保数据安全、促进高效协作、支持审计合规——始终不变

    因此,在探索新技术的同时,保持对数据安全与版本控制基本理念的深刻理解,将是企业持续成功的关键

     总之,CVS备份文件作为版本控制领域的经典之作,其重要性不仅体现在对数据的保护和管理上,更在于它为企业构建了一个安全、高效、协作的工作环境

    面对未来,企业应紧跟技术发展趋势,不断优化版本控制策略,确保数据资产的安全与价值最大化,为企业的可持续发展奠定坚实的基础

    

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密